possumfaninva
Ill be the first to admit, im probably the biggest George Jones fan around. Ive seen him over 40 times thru the years since the late 1980's. Although he has battled health issues this year,he still walked out on that stage and put on one hell of a show. His backup band is one of the best ive seen,The fiddle player is awesome. and Brittney Allen singing backup is great. The total show ran ill say about hour 15 min. Georges band did 3 songs and then was time for the legend to take the stage. he was onstage for bout hour. Doing some of the greatest songs in country music history. He gave us 100 %. And the crowd was great, singing along it seemed with every song. Although some people ive noticed posting reviews lately have really not been to kind to George, keep in mind, we all dont sound like we did 30 to 40 years ago. His voice will go down in history as one of the best. Next year, George will be touring for the last time. '' The Grand Tour'' for 2013 is billed his farewell tour. If George is in your area, dont miss him..Hes worth every penny. He Trully is Country Musics '' LAST GREAT COUNTRY SINGER''

VegasCeline
The first thing to remember is that the Possum is nearly 81 years old. Most of the concert he did well, but he did struggle to find words on a couple of songs. Too bad, he was such a good talent. But his "He Stopped Loving Her Today" still brought tears to my eyes. I saw him two years ago and he was much better. His days as a touring singer are unfortunately numbered. His band, the Jones Boys (with a 25-year-old fiddler named Billy Contreras) was terrific. His female vocalist, Brittany Allyn) was also a standout and did a couple of solos and one with George.
